Mesothelioma Lawyers Can Help You File Mesothelioma Asbestos Claims

Many families of victims of mesothelioma receive compensation as a result of a mesothelioma court verdict or settlement. Compensation can also be derived from asbestos settlement trust funds or the Department of Veterans Affairs.

Mesothelioma suits are usually filed as personal injury lawsuits or wrongful death lawsuits. A mesothelioma attorney can assist you in deciding which type of claim is best to bring.

Trust Funds

Asbestos victims must be fully compensated for their losses, including medical expenses, lost income and suffering. Compensation from asbestos trust funds could help them pay for these costs. Asbestos trust funds are a pool of money set aside by the manufacturers that made asbestos-containing products. The funds were set up in the 1980s when companies knew they were exposing workers to asbestos-containing substances and applied for Chapter 11 bankruptcy protection to stay out of liability in lawsuits.

Typically each trust fund assigns a schedule of value to various types of asbestos-related diseases with the more serious conditions being valued higher than others. Each trust has a percentage of the total claim that they will pay. Asbestos lawyers aid victims to file claims involving multiple asbestos trust funds to maximize their compensation.

It is essential to submit an asbestos trust fund claim as soon as you can after diagnosis to ensure that compensation is paid out in a timely manner. The timeframe for filing a claim varies depending on the case, but a majority of victims receive compensation within 90 days of submitting their claim. Some victims may qualify for an expedited review, which enables them to receive a predetermined amount of compensation that is determined by the asbestos settlement company's established criteria.

The mesothelioma trust fund's median payout is at least $1 million. However, the exact amount depends on which asbestos companies are involved in the claim of the individual and also the percentage of each trust's payout.
